If you travel to this gem of a lake formed by retreating glaciers, ... Web17 jan. 2024 · Denali National Park and Preserve is actually two National Park Service units. There is Denali National Park which is about 4.7 million acres and Denali National Preserve is about 1.3 million acres. For most visitors, it doesn’t actually matter that the units are two separate units. The distinction matters in how the resources are managed.

Denali Park Road Closure. On August 21, 2024 Denali National Park and Preserve closed a portion of the 92-mile Denali Park Road at mile 43 near Polychrome Pass due to a landslide. The road has remained closed since.

Web11 mei 2024 · Denali National Park (DENA) is a major draw for tourism and recreation and a major economic engine for central Alaska. However, the geologic forces that created the steep landscape of DENA also make it prone to geologic hazards (geohazards) like landslides, debris flows, and earthquakes. Web17 jan. 2024 · When was Denali National Park Created? Denali National Park and Preserve was created on February 26, 1917, as Mount McKinley National Park. The original park boundaries included just of a portion of the current park. In 1978, the surrounding area was declared as Denali National Monument.
